Equity, Diversity and Inclusion Coordinator:
Do you have knowledge of Equity, Diversity and Inclusion and are you committed to enhancing equity, diversity, and inclusion? Do you have strong administrative skills to support the Faculty Equity, Diversity and Inclusion team with their objectives?
This is an exciting opportunity to help the Faculty of Engineering & Physical Sciences advance equity, diversity, and inclusion (EDI) for all our staff and students.
The role is based in the Faculty of Engineering and Physical Sciences; our Faculty, consisting of eight Schools, currently holds an Athena Swan Silver award.
The Athena Swan Charter is a framework which is used to support and transform gender equality within Higher Education and research.
You will support the Faculty Lead for Equity, Diversity and Inclusion (EDI) to deliver their aims and objectives and to advance equityand inclusion projects and initiatives.
The role will include agenda preparation and the servicing of committees and working groups, organising meetings and leading on event coordination.
You will provide effective project support to enable the coordination and delivery of our plans to improve equity, diversity and inclusion across the Faculty of Engineering & Physical Sciences.
In particular, to support our Athena Swan action plan. This will include producing plans, briefings and communication materials.You will be required to build effective working relationships with a wide range of colleagues to ensure a joined-up approach to all EDI work across the Faculty.
You will coordinate the work of our undergraduate and postgraduate EDI Champions.
You will bring a good knowledge of, and interest in, EDI matters; having some experience of working in an EDI environment.
You will be able to work with mínimal supervision and have the ability to reprioritise workloads to meet challenging and competing deadlines.
We are seeking someone excited by the opportunity to work proactively, who takes initiative and who is willing to get involved in a wide variety of activities to support the work of the Faculty.
